Uvalde’s Dual Language Program is an academic experience designed for students to develop stronger cognitive and academic skills through the development of onlevel bilingualism and biliteracy. Through a rigorous curriculum, students who participate in the program are academically instructed in English and Spanish, from Pre-Kinder to 5 th grade. As a result, students have the opportunity to master both languages and enhance their education by developing the ability to fluently speak, read, write, and think critically in English and Spanish, which allows them to compete successfully in a global economy.
